Strategic point of the GR-92 that allows different alternatives to our MTB routes: go up to Turó d'en Galzeran along a fun winding path, go down to Tiana along the Camí de Nou Pins track, and for the most daring, go down the trails/ 'Canada' and 'Padme Line' corriols of Red level and great difficulty.

Very extensive area of land with little unevenness, located between the municipalities of Montcada i Reixac, Ripollet and La Llagosta. It is a perfect space for walking and cycling along its countless easy trails and for having interesting areas to practice different MTB techniques.

Medium level S2 or Blue trialera. About 100 meters from the start, the path is a little broken and against a bank towards a small ravine, so you have to go through it with great care. Then there is a very sharp curve to the right that is slightly inclined and with dry ground. From that curve there is an incline of almost 25% and it is also very dry but you can go down straight to the end of the track, near the Sant Cebrià de Cabanyes hermitage. In general it is fine and it is perfectly cyclable, but to lower it more comfortably it would be necessary to do some cleaning of vegetation.

Mid-level All Mountain downhill S2 or Blue according to Trailforks. It is 1.3 km long. Its layout and terrain allow for good speed. It has two small rock gardens where extreme caution must be taken, one of them a little inclined, but crossing the appropriate line does not present any difficulty.

Alternative entrance to the 'Lua' trail ride, level S1 or Green, which has its official start according to Trailforks, about 100 meters ahead. The entrance is inclined and about 15 meters later you have to turn left in a slight ascent to connect with 'Lua' This entrance shares access with the final section of the S3 or Red trialera 'Silvana - Flow Vertical'

Yes, for dirt jumping and freestyle enthusiasts, La Poma Bike Park near Barcelona is a renowned haven. It boasts a wide array of features including slopestyle lines, hips, step-ups, airbags, a trials area, a dual track, a foam pit, and a skate park, catering to both BMX and mountain bike riders looking to perfect jumps and tricks.

Yes, for intermediate riders, the Font de la Guineu Trail is a mid-level All Mountain downhill S2 or Blue trail. It's 1.3 km long with a layout that allows for good speed, though it includes two small rock gardens that require careful navigation. Another option is the Torrent de Cabanyes Trail, also an S2 or Blue trialera, which is perfectly cyclable with some technical sections.
